【自己创建服务器】在当今信息化快速发展的时代,越来越多的个人和企业开始关注如何自行搭建服务器。无论是为了学习、测试,还是为了提供特定的服务(如网站、游戏、文件存储等),自己创建服务器已经成为一项重要的技能。本文将对“自己创建服务器”这一主题进行总结,并以表格形式展示关键步骤与注意事项。
一、
自己创建服务器是一项涉及硬件选择、操作系统安装、网络配置以及服务部署的综合过程。整个流程可以分为以下几个主要阶段:
1. 确定需求:根据用途选择合适的服务器类型(如Web服务器、数据库服务器、游戏服务器等)。
2. 硬件准备:选择适合的服务器硬件,包括CPU、内存、硬盘、网卡等。
3. 操作系统安装:根据需求选择合适的操作系统(如Linux、Windows Server等)。
4. 网络配置:设置IP地址、防火墙、端口转发等,确保服务器能正常访问。
5. 软件安装与配置:根据需求安装相应的服务软件(如Apache、Nginx、MySQL、FTP等)。
6. 安全防护:设置密码策略、更新系统、安装防病毒软件等,提高服务器安全性。
7. 测试与维护:完成部署后进行功能测试,并定期维护和备份数据。
在整个过程中,用户需要具备一定的技术基础,但随着开源工具和云服务的发展,入门门槛已大大降低。
二、关键步骤与注意事项对比表
步骤 | 内容 | 注意事项 |
1. 确定需求 | 明确服务器用途(如网站、游戏、数据库等) | 需考虑未来扩展性 |
2. 硬件准备 | 选择合适的CPU、内存、硬盘、网卡等 | 根据负载选择性能参数 |
3. 操作系统安装 | 安装Linux或Windows Server等系统 | 建议使用稳定版本 |
4. 网络配置 | 设置静态IP、开放端口、配置防火墙 | 确保公网IP可用 |
5. 软件安装 | 安装Web服务器、数据库、FTP等软件 | 选择合适版本并配置权限 |
6. 安全防护 | 设置强密码、更新系统、关闭不必要的服务 | 使用SSH密钥登录更安全 |
7. 测试与维护 | 测试服务是否正常运行,定期备份数据 | 建立日志记录机制 |
三、总结
自己创建服务器虽然涉及多个技术环节,但通过合理的规划和逐步实施,即使是初学者也可以顺利完成。随着云计算和自动化工具的普及,越来越多的人可以通过简单的命令或图形界面来管理自己的服务器。无论你是想学习技术,还是希望拥有一个专属的服务器环境,掌握这项技能都将带来极大的便利和成就感。